13.2.5.11
Timing Requirements
These are the timing requirements for the power supply operation. The output voltages rise from
10% to within regulation limits (T
from 1 to 25ms. The +3.3V, +5V and +12V1, +12V2, +12V3 output voltages start to rise
approximately at the same time. All outputs rise monotonically. Each output voltage reach
regulation within 50ms (T
voltage fall out of regulation within 400ms (T
83 shows the timing requirements for the power supply being turned on and off by the AC input,
with PSON held low and the PSON signal, with the AC input applied. All timing requirements are
met for the cross loading condition in Table 77.
